Requirements
- Strong design portfolio: You've got 4+ years of product design experience under your belt, ideally in B2B or complex problem spaces. Your portfolio showcases your fantastic design skills and thoughtful solutions.
- Collaborative team player: You're a rockstar at communicating clearly, which makes collaborating with others a breeze. You thrive in team settings and are skilled at building positive relationships with people across different teams — including opinionated engineers and PMs. You know how to navigate competing perspectives and build consensus with confidence.
- T-shaped designer: You bring a well-rounded design background to the table, combining broad expertise with deep knowledge in one or more areas of product design.
- Strategic product mindset: You've got a knack for product strategy and can seamlessly align your design decisions with our business goals.
- Positive go-getter: You're curious, eager to learn, and excited to dive into new challenges. Your can-do attitude helps you get things done and make a real impact on our product and team!
Responsibilities
- Ship amazing products: Tackle complex user problems by owning and championing an entire product area, focusing on rapidly delivering value to our customers.
- Champion customer obsession: Dive into user research to understand pain points, gather valuable insights, and validate design decisions. Let these insights guide our product development, improve design decisions, and boost customer satisfaction.
- Shape the future: Team up with stakeholders to craft a long-term vision and direction for our product. Contribute to defining features and improvements that align with this exciting vision.
- Be a team player and a leader: Inspire fellow designers, collaborate closely with the team to refine design processes, and elevate the team through workshops, documentation, and constructive design feedback. Help grow our design family and cultivate a culture of excellence and innovation.
- Make a difference: Proactively seek out and seize opportunities to create a lasting impact, leveraging your unique strengths and expertise. Own your success at Lumos and be a part of shaping our future!
